Will Ferrell is back in his element with sports-comedy, trading in the race tracks and ice rinks for the PGA fairway in Netflix's 10-episode series, The Hawk. In this episode, we break down Lonnie “The Hawk” Hawkins' chaotic quest to conquer the U.S. Open, complete the Career Grand Slam, and repair his thoroughly derailed personal life.
We’re diving straight into the deep end of Ferrell's unhinged man-child performance, the Walmart-parking-lot origin story of his iconic caddy Sam (Fortune Feimster), and whether this series actually delivers on the links or lands straight in the sandtrap. Plus, we weigh in on that wildly debated final putt, the family dynamics with Jimmy Tatro’s Lance, and how Molly Shannon steals scenes as the estranged ex-wife.
